Frequently Asked Questions about the Best Universities offering Nutrition And Dietetics Majors in Louisiana

What is the best university for majoring in Nutrition And Dietetics in Louisiana?

Nicholls State University is the best university for majoring in Nutrition And Dietetics based on earnings data. On average, graduates from Nicholls State University earned an average of $28,598 2 years after graduating.

What is the cheapest university for majoring in Nutrition And Dietetics in Louisiana?

Nicholls State University is the cheapest university for majoring in Nutrition And Dietetics based on the Department of Education tuition data. On average, students pay $7,348 to attend Nicholls State University.

What is the most expensive university for majoring in Nutrition And Dietetics in Louisiana?

Louisiana Tech University is the most expensive university for majoring in Nutrition And Dietetics based on the Department of Education tuition data. On average, students pay $8,854 to attend Louisiana Tech University.
